The HM Government Cyber Essentials Scheme is a set of basic cyber security controls designed to help businesses protect themselves against common online threats By implementing these controls, businesses can reduce their vulnerability to cyber attacks and safeguard their sensitive information.

Another benefit of the Cyber Essentials Scheme is that it provides businesses with a recognized certification that demonstrates their commitment to cyber security This certification can help businesses build trust with customers and partners, as it shows that they take the protection of data seriously In some cases, having the Cyber Essentials certification may even be a requirement for bidding on certain government contracts or working with larger organizations.

So, what exactly does the Cyber Essentials Scheme entail? There are five key controls that businesses must implement in order to achieve certification:

1 hm government cyber essentials scheme. Secure configuration: Ensuring that all devices and software are securely configured to minimize the risk of unauthorized access.

2 Boundary firewalls and internet gateways: Installing and configuring firewalls and gateways to protect your network from external threats.

3 Access control: Limiting access to sensitive data and systems to only authorized personnel.

4 Malware protection: Installing anti-malware software to protect against malicious software that can compromise your systems.

5 Patch management: Keeping all devices and software up to date with the latest security patches to address vulnerabilities.

By implementing these controls, businesses can significantly reduce their risk of a cyber attack and better protect their sensitive information In addition to these basic controls, there are also additional measures that businesses can take to further enhance their cyber security, such as employee training and data encryption.
